Tin Farm 5 2016

Post date: Nov 8, 2016 7:48:05 PM

It was another glorious day for the 10th annual Tin Farm 5 which took place on Sunday 6th November. The organisers added an additional race for the juniors which was a 1.5 mile route on tarmac and the beach. Once again It was another successful year for CRC on the podium in both the Junior and Senior events.

In the 8-10 year category, Ruaridh Campbell finished first male in 08:02. Sean Charlwood finished as second male in 08:35 and Robert Kerr third in 09:50. For the female Violet Campbell finished first in 08:03, just 1 second behind Ruaridh. Emma Miller finished second in 10:04 and Niamh Quinn in 10:06.

In the 11-13 year category Gregor Campbell strolled to victory in an impressive 06:35. Euan Charlwood finished as second male in 07:34 and Andrew Renton as third male in 07:42. Eilidh Cameron was first female in 08:04, Caryn Kerr second female in 08:52 and Polly Payne third in 09:47.

In the adult race Stuart McGeachy finished first in 32:05. Cameron Campbell was second (first junior) in 33:34 and Drew Dutton third in 34:39. Tommy Morran finished in fourth in 36:22 and picked up a podium prize as third senior overall.

Jennifer Martin finished as first female in a course record time of 36:36. Simeone Charnock finished second in 37:41 and Emma Morran third in 41:10.

Darren Renton finished as first male vet in 36:46. Allan Reid was second vet in 37:21 and Doogs Ferguson third in 38:33. Katie Ferguson finished as second female vet in 44:55 and Lorraine MacDonald third female in 46:54.

In the super vet category Jocelyn Richard finished 1st female in 46:02, and Susan Turner second in 46:27.
